[自分用] ML系Webアプリケーション作りテンプレート

バックエンド側をpythonで作成し、APIで待ち受け。 フロントエンド側からAPIを叩いて利用する想定。

構成

  • バックエンド
    • FastAPI
  • フロントエンド
    • SvelteKit
    • Tailwind CSS

動作確認

env設定

Bedrock, Geminiへのアクセスを行う場合は .env を作成し以下を記載。

aws_access_key_id=
aws_secret_access_key=
aws_region=

GOOGLE_API_KEY=

実行

# ビルドして
docker compose build
# 動かす。バックグラウンドで動かす場合は -d 付ける
docker compose up

リファレンス

公式&開発時に参考になりそうなページ色々

Top categories

svelte logo

Need a Svelte website built?

Hire a professional Svelte developer today.
Loading Svelte Themes